Mercedes-AMG GT Edition 1 images leaked

  • First images of the Mercedes-AMG GT Edition 1 have leaked on the internet and reveal the beefed up styling of the new 503bhp V8-powered performance coupĂ©. It will debut at the upcoming Paris motor show.

  • The first of Mercedes-AMG’s GT models will be offered internationally on a limited-volume basis in line with the German car maker’s Edition 1 sales strategy, which traditionally sees launch models offered with sporting accents and high levels of standard equipment as an incentive to prospective customers.
  • Mercedes-AMG is yet to provide official details on the GT Edition 1. However, these reportedly official photographs confirm it is differentiated from the standard GT and GT S models, revealed recently, by a number of subtle exterior styling elements.
  • Included are carbonfibre additions to the front air ducts, carbonfibre extensions on the lower outer edges of the front bumper, carbonfibre embellishments within the sills, 10-spoke alloys and a prominent fixed rear wing in place of the standard GT and GT’s retractable appendage. Inside, the new car is claimed to receive a series of yellow styling accents and Edition 1 badges.
  • The GT Edition 1 is expected to feature the same mechanical package as the standard GT S. It is powered by Mercedes-AMG’s newly unveiled twin-turbocharged 4.0-litre V8 direct injection petrol engine, which develops 503bhp and 66.2kgm of torque.
